i had a cervinis ram air hood for 6 months. quality was pretty good. saw the keystone hood on Sue@JLP's truck down at cecil at a meet and bought the same hood 2 days later. quality blows cervini's away, which it should since the cervinis cost me 700 between the hood and paint, and the keystone was 700 before i even had it painted. spent another 300 on paint and getting the washer squirters shaved. thast one thing i liked about the cervinis hood is they were already shaved, but was an easy fix at the body shop to do the same on my keystone
anyway here's a pic of the underside when i first brought it home. this is from the passenger side looking across

here's a good shot where you can see where the opening is underneath. when the hoods closed its about 8" behind the filter and 6" or so to the left of it. good enough to chanel some cool air to the filter area, but not dump water on the filter when its raining.

guys with the supercharger though tend to find that the plenum rubs in the very center back part of the hood on the back edge of the plenum. just rubs enough to mark up the paint, so alot of guys will cut a hole right above the plenum. the HD guys usually cut out a HD symbol shape.
but since you are going TT you probably wont have that issue
Summit Racing has the best price on the hood after you figure in shipping
